WebSep 27, 2024 · July 20, 1933: Marguerite marries Robert Edward Lee Oswald (father of LHO). Oswald . had divorced his previous wife, Margaret Keating, in January. April 7, 1934: Marguerite gives birth to her second son, Robert, Jr. 1938: The Oswalds purchase a home on Alvar Street in New Orleans. August 19, 1939: Robert Oswald, Sr. dies.
